The National Cemetery Administration is committed to ensuring accurate symbolic expressions of remembrance are provided to honor the military service of a deceased Veteran. We may provide a headstone, marker, or niche cover to identify the burial place in a federal, Department of Defense, or state Veterans cemetery. We may also provide a headstone, marker, or medallion for Veterans buried in private or public cemeteries.
